- 3. A small, round fruit with a smooth skin and a sweet or tart taste. Plums come in different colors, such as red, purple, or yellow. They can be enjoyed fresh, used in jams, sauces, or baked goods, or dried for a chewy and flavorful snack. Plums are a good source of vitamins and dietary fiber.
- 8. A tropical fruit with a spiky, rough exterior and a sweet, juicy flesh. Pineapples have a vibrant yellow color and a distinct tropical flavor. They can be eaten fresh, used in fruit salads, added to savory dishes, or juiced for refreshing beverages. Pineapples are rich in vitamin C and enzymes that aid digestion.
- 9. A long, curved fruit with a yellow peel and a soft, creamy flesh. Bananas are high in potassium and other essential nutrients, and they are widely consumed as a convenient and energy-boosting snack. They can be eaten as is, added to smoothies or desserts, or used in baking.
- 12. A small, round fruit with a shiny skin and a sweet or tart flavor. Cherries come in different varieties, including sweet cherries and tart cherries. They can be eaten fresh, used in desserts, jams, or pies, or dried for snacks. Cherries are known for their antioxidants and anti-inflammatory properties.
- 13. A citrus fruit with a bright orange skin and juicy segments. Oranges are known for their refreshing and tangy flavor, as well as their high vitamin C content. They can be peeled and eaten as is, juiced for beverages, or used in salads, desserts, and savory dishes.
- 14. A small, delicate fruit with a vibrant red or black color and a sweet and tangy taste. Raspberries are enjoyed fresh, added to desserts or smoothies, or used in jams and sauces. They are high in fiber, vitamins, and antioxidants, making them a healthy and flavorful addition to various dishes.
- 16. A small, red fruit with a sweet and slightly tart taste. Strawberries are fragrant and juicy, and they are often enjoyed fresh, added to desserts or smoothies, or used as a topping. They are rich in antioxidants and vitamin C, providing both a delicious and nutritious treat.

- 1. A small, oval fruit with a brown, fuzzy skin and a bright green or yellow flesh with tiny black seeds. Kiwis have a sweet and tangy flavor, similar to a combination of strawberries, melons, and bananas. They can be eaten as is, added to fruit salads or smoothies, or used in desserts and savory dishes.
- 2. A small, round fruit with a dark blue or purple skin and a sweet, slightly tangy taste. Blueberries are often enjoyed fresh, added to cereals, yogurt, or baked goods, or used in making jams and preserves. They are packed with antioxidants and are known for their potential health benefits.
- 4. A round or oval-shaped fruit with a crisp or juicy flesh and a thin skin. Apples come in various colors and flavors, and they are commonly eaten fresh or used in cooking and baking. They are rich in nutrients and known for their sweet or tart taste, making them a popular and healthy snack.
- 5. A tropical fruit with a smooth, colorful skin and a sweet, juicy flesh. Mangos have a rich and aromatic flavor, often described as a combination of citrus and tropical notes. They can be eaten fresh, used in smoothies, salads, or salsas, and are a popular ingredient in both sweet and savory dishes.
- 6. A citrus fruit with a bright yellow, acidic juice and a sour taste. Lemons are often used for their juice, zest, or as a flavor enhancer in both sweet and savory dishes. They are rich in vitamin C and are commonly used in beverages, dressings, marinades, and desserts.
- 7. A large, juicy fruit with a green rind and a red or pink flesh. Watermelons are known for their high water content and refreshing taste. They are often enjoyed chilled during hot summer months and are a popular fruit for picnics and gatherings. Watermelons can be sliced and eaten as is or used in salads and beverages.
- 10. A fruit with a rounded base and a narrow top, often with a green or yellow skin and a juicy, sweet flesh. Pears can be enjoyed fresh or used in cooking and baking. They come in different varieties, each with its own unique texture and flavor. Pears are a good source of fiber and vitamin C.
- 11. A small, round fruit that grows in clusters and comes in various colors, such as green, red, or purple. Grapes have a sweet and slightly tart taste, and they can be eaten fresh or used in making juice, wine, or jams. They are rich in antioxidants and are a source of hydration and natural sugars.
- 15. A fruit with a fuzzy, velvety skin and a juicy, sweet flesh that can range in color from yellow to orange. Peaches have a fragrant aroma and a delicate flavor. They are often eaten fresh, used in desserts, jams, or pies, and can be grilled or added to salads for a delightful twist.
